BFGoodrich Plant Celebrates 70 Years
Michelin North America’s BFGoodrich plant celebrates 70 years of manufacturing in Tuscaloosa, Ala. The plant manufactured its first tire on Oct. 23, 1946, and has since produced nearly 490 million tires. “Our BFGoodrich facility in Tuscaloosa has been on the leading edge of tire innovation and performance for decades,” said Scott Clark, chief operating officer
